zynq 内核 + buildroot wifi
时间: 2023-05-16 13:01:56 浏览: 76
Zynq是Xilinx公司开发的一种可编程的SoC(System-on-Chip)芯片,与Arm Cortex-A9内核和FPGA(Field-Programmable Gate Array)逻辑单元相结合,可通过软件和硬件定义实现更高的性能和更灵活的功能。Buildroot是一个开源的工具,可用于构建嵌入式系统,它使用Makefiles和patch文件来自定义软件包的构建过程,并生成根文件系统和可引导映像。WiFi是一种无线网络技术,可以通过无线信号进行数据传输和接收。
在使用Zynq内核时,可以使用Buildroot来构建嵌入式系统,并在其中包括WiFi模块。此过程需要选择适合的配置和软件包,以便实现所需的功能。为此,可以使用Buildroot提供的菜单配置工具,或手动编辑配置文件进行定制。随后,将生成的根文件系统和可引导映像烧写到目标设备上,以使其可以运行所需的软件和可用的WiFi连接。
在设置WiFi连接时,需要配置网络设置并选择适当的无线接入点。这可以通过命令行或图形用户界面完成,例如使用WPA Supplicant工具或网络管理器应用程序。在Zynq中使用WiFi时,应考虑板载天线、功耗和稳定性等因素,并选择适当的WiFi模块和天线组合。此外,还应考虑网络安全问题,例如使用加密协议和身份验证来保护数据传输。
综上所述,使用Zynq内核的Buildroot嵌入式系统可以包括WiFi连接,但在实现此过程时需要进行适当的配置和注意事项,以确保系统的性能和稳定性。
相关问题
ZYNQ7020+AD9364
ZYNQ7020+AD9364是一种嵌入式系统,它结合了Xilinx的Zynq-7000系列可编程逻辑器件和ADI的AD9364射频收发器。Zynq-7000系列是一种基于ARM Cortex-A9处理器和可编程逻辑的SoC(系统级芯片),它提供了高性能的处理能力和灵活的可编程性。AD9364是一款高性能、低功耗的射频收发器,支持多种无线通信标准。
ZYNQ7020+AD9364的组合可以用于各种应用,特别是在无线通信领域。它可以实现软件定义无线电(SDR)功能,支持多种无线通信标准,如LTE、WCDMA、CDMA2000等。通过Zynq-7000系列的可编程逻辑,用户可以根据自己的需求进行定制和优化,实现高度灵活的系统设计。
ZYNQ7020+AD9364的主要特点包括:
1. 高性能处理器:Zynq-7000系列搭载了ARM Cortex-A9双核处理器,提供了强大的处理能力和丰富的外设接口。
2. 可编程逻辑:Zynq-7000系列集成了Xilinx的可编程逻辑器件,用户可以通过FPGA实现自定义的硬件加速和接口控制。
3. 射频收发器:AD9364提供了高性能的射频收发功能,支持多种无线通信标准和频段。
4. 低功耗设计:Zynq-7000系列和AD9364都采用了低功耗设计,适用于移动设备和电池供电的应用场景。
zynq ultrascale+ zcu106资料
Zynq Ultrascale+ ZCU106是一款由赛灵思(Xilinx)推出的高性能嵌入式开发平台。它集成了一颗Zynq Ultrascale+ MPSoC芯片,该芯片拥有高性能的ARM Cortex-A53和ARM Cortex-R5处理器核心,以及FPGA可编程逻辑资源。ZCU106开发板以其强大的计算能力和灵活的可编程性,适用于多种应用领域。
在ZCU106资料中,我们可以找到以下内容:
1. 芯片手册和技术参考手册:这些手册提供了关于Zynq Ultrascale+ MPSoC芯片架构、性能特性和配置选项的详细说明。它们指导开发人员正确使用芯片并充分发挥其能力。
2. 开发板用户指南:该指南介绍了ZCU106开发板的硬件设计、接口定义和连接方式。它还包含了开发板的使用说明和调试技巧,帮助使用者快速上手并进行开发。
3. 软件开发工具:赛灵思提供了一系列软件开发工具,包括Xilinx SDK、Vivado Design Suite和PetaLinux等。这些工具可以帮助开发者进行FPGA设计、ARM嵌入式软件开发和系统集成等任务。
4. 示例设计和应用笔记:赛灵思为ZCU106开发板提供了丰富的示例设计和应用笔记,涵盖了各种应用场景,如图像处理、视频编解码、机器学习等。这些示例设计和应用笔记提供了具体的实现代码和使用说明,帮助开发者快速上手并进行自己的定制开发。
总之,Zynq Ultrascale+ ZCU106资料提供了全面灵活的参考资源,帮助开发者理解和使用ZCU106开发板以及其搭载的Zynq Ultrascale+ MPSoC芯片,进行高性能嵌入式系统的设计和开发。无论是初学者还是经验丰富的开发者,都可以通过这些资料获得所需的指导和帮助。